In vivo microdialysis Brain microdialysis experiments had been performed in awake and freely moving rats. In short, rats were anaes thetised with pentobarbital and stereo taxically implanted with concentric microdialysis probes into the mPFC making use of coordinates. AP. three. 8 2. seven mm, L. 0. 4 0. 7 mm from bregma and V. 5. three mm below the dura. Microdialysis concentric probes have been constructed as described by Hutson et al, with 25 G stainless steel tubing.
inlet and outlet cannulae consisted of fused silica tubing, The microdialysis probe had a tubular lively membrane of three mm in length. Following a post opera Odanacatib tive recovery time period of around 24 hrs, probes were perfused with artificial cerebrospinal fluid at a charge of 0. eight ul min using a Harvard Apparatus infusion pump, Right after an initial 60 min equilibration period, dialysate samples have been col lected just about every 30 min for and two. 5 hrs to set up baseline release of glutamate and GABA in sham and SNI rats. Groups of rats received tetrodotoxin, or calcium free of charge ACSF, by reverse microdialysis to assess the synaptic nature of glutamate and GABA in mPFC cortex dialysates. On completion of experiments, rats have been anaesthetised with pentobarbital and their brains per fused fixed by way of the left cardiac ventricle with heparinised paraformaldehyde saline, Brains had been dissected out and fixed inside a 10% formaldehyde resolution for two days. Each brain was lower in forty micron thick slices and observed under a light microscope to recognize the probe location. Dialysates had been analysed for amino acid articles utilizing a substantial performance liquid chromatography strategy.
